[發明專利]一種協作環境下的遠程開發方法及其系統有效
| 申請號: | 201110358816.8 | 申請日: | 2011-11-14 |
| 公開(公告)號: | CN102520922A | 公開(公告)日: | 2012-06-27 |
| 發明(設計)人: | 舒適;祝永新;闕志強;王冬陽;朱燕民 | 申請(專利權)人: | 上海交通大學;上海紅神信息技術有限公司 |
| 主分類號: | G06F9/44 | 分類號: | G06F9/44 |
| 代理公司: | 上海漢聲知識產權代理有限公司 31236 | 代理人: | 郭國中 |
| 地址: | 200240 *** | 國省代碼: | 上海;31 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 協作 環境 遠程 開發 方法 及其 系統 | ||
1.一種文檔編輯終端,其特征在于包括:
一個用戶接口,用于編輯和顯示文檔信息到客戶端輸出設備;
一個調度引擎,用于根據對象的定義識別文檔信息中的對象及其屬性,并將對象的信息提供給用戶接口;以及
一個軟硬件接口,用于根據用戶至少一種請求與服務端相通信,以便與遠端服務交互文檔中對象的信息,并傳遞給所述調度引擎。
2.根據權利要求1所述的文檔編輯終端,其特征在于:其中,對象的定義包括對象的類型、語法高亮標簽、顯示屬性、服務器反饋信息、在文檔編輯終端中要顯示的對象數據及內容指定中的一種或多種。
3.根據權利要求1所述的文檔編輯終端,其特征在于:其中,調度引擎還用于存儲所述對象的信息,所述的軟硬件接口根據遠程服務的反饋信息更新所述對象的信息,并將客戶端對象內容的改變傳遞給遠程服務。
4.根據權利要求1所述的文檔編輯終端,其特征在于:其中,調度引擎還用于對存儲對象的解析,給文檔內容添加語法高亮標簽和顯示屬性,由用戶接口根據語法高亮標簽和顯示屬性使用特殊效果顯示對象、對象的內容中的一種或多種及其改變。
5.根據權利要求1所述的文檔編輯終端,其特征在于:其中,所述軟硬件接口根據遠程服務的反饋信息實時更新所述對象的信息,并將文檔編輯終端對象內容的改變定時傳遞給遠程服務器。
6.一種遠程開發系統,其特征在于包括:
a)一個遠程開發服務器,用于和客戶端文檔編輯終端進行交互,接收文檔編輯終端數據并發送反饋信息到文檔編輯終端;
b)一個客戶端顯示生成系統,用于根據文檔編輯終端關于顯示改變和開發命令的請求發送特定的語法庫文件、顯示配置內容經由遠程開發服務器傳遞給客戶端或將開發命令交由編譯器單元進行處理并反饋處理結果到文檔編輯終端;以及
c)一個文件控制系統,用于將文件命令操作于正在編輯的文件副本,并對開發項目進行版本控制,便于多用戶進行協作。
7.根據權利要求6所述的遠程開發系統,其特征在于:其中,所述a)中的遠程開發服務器根據文檔編輯終端發送來的請求類型進行分別處理,然后轉換成命令行操作,將其中的命令操作交由b)所述客戶端顯示生成系統處理,將其中的文件操作交由c)所述的文件管理系統處理。
8.根據權利要求6所述的遠程開發系統,其特征在于:其中,a)所述遠程開發服務器根據文檔編輯終端編輯文件類型的變化,將b)所述客戶端顯示生成系統的動態配置模塊中傳遞來的顯示配置信息和語法庫文件傳遞到文檔編輯終端。
9.根據權利要求6所述的遠程開發系統,其特征在于:其中,a)所述遠程開發服務器將開發命令傳遞給b)所述客戶端顯示生成系統中的編譯器接口,并將處理后的信息反饋回文檔編輯終端。
10.根據權利要求6所述的遠程開發系統,其特征在于:其中,b)所述客戶端顯示生成系統還用于存儲全部的語法庫文件和動態顯示配置信息,根據文檔編輯終端請求的不同,選取相應的語法庫文件和顯示配置信息發送到文檔編輯終端調度引擎進行緩存。
11.根據權利要求6所述的遠程開發系統,其特征在于:其中,a)所述遠程開發服務器將文件操作命令傳遞給c)所述文件控制系統中對文件副本進行操作,并將其連同整個開發項目并入進行版本控制。
12.一種編輯方法,其特征在于包括:
a)在遠程服務器上新建或打開文檔;
b)根據對象的定義識別文檔中的對象及其屬性;
c)根據文檔類型和顯示請求的不同與遠端服務交互所述對象的信息;
d)將該對象的信息經過調度引擎解析后提供給用戶接口顯示。
13.根據權利要求12所述的編輯方法,其特征在于:其中,對象的定義包括對象的類型、語法高亮標簽、顯示屬性、服務器反饋信息、在文檔編輯終端中要顯示的對象數據及內容指定中的一種或多種。
14.根據權利要求12所述的編輯方法,其特征在于:其中,新建文檔通過傳遞命令到遠程服務,由權利要求6所述遠程開發系統中的文件控制系統完成遠程文檔的生成,并且連接版本控制軟件進行版本控制;打開文檔則通過傳遞命令到遠程服務器,由權利要求6所述的遠程開發系統將文件副本傳遞給文檔編輯終端緩存,并交由用戶接口顯示。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于上海交通大學;上海紅神信息技術有限公司,未經上海交通大學;上海紅神信息技術有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201110358816.8/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:多核間內存調度方法
- 下一篇:一種基于LBP圖像和分塊編碼的虹膜特征提取方法





